Backpack token sets 25% TGE unlock, 24% to points holders

Backpack tokenomics at TGE: 25% unlocked; 24% points, 1% Mad Lads

Backpack will unlock 25% of its token supply at TGE, allocating 24% to points holders and 1% to Mad Lads NFT owners, as reported by CryptoNews.net. This split foregrounds a community-first distribution over immediate institutional allocations.

Backpack tokenomics beyond the day-one float remain limited in public materials. Disclosures reviewed so far do not detail the vesting cadence for the remaining 75%.

Why this high TGE unlock and community-first allocation matters

A 25% TGE unlock can materially increase day-one liquidity and widen initial distribution. By directing most of the unlocked tranche to points holders, the model prioritizes participants who interacted with the ecosystem pre-launch.

Editorially, the approach signals an emphasis on engagement-led distribution and near-term price discovery through a larger circulating float. “Tokenomics details will be disclosed gradually as TGE approaches, emphasizing long-term alignment versus short-term speculation,” said Armani Ferrante, CEO at Backpack.

A larger initial float can reduce early slippage and improve order book depth. It may also elevate short-term sell pressure if recipients monetize, so realized liquidity will depend on recipient behavior and any lockups tied to the conversion process.

Concentrating the day-one allocation in points holders and a 1% allocation to Mad Lads can broaden holder dispersion. Actual dispersion will hinge on points-to-token mechanics, which remain undisclosed, and on how actively recipients trade post-listing.

At the time of this writing, broader crypto conditions were mixed; Bitcoin fell below $70,000 with a 3.39% intraday drop, based on data from Yahoo Finance UK. Such conditions could influence initial liquidity, though token-specific flows often dominate at launch.

Key unknowns and risk factors to watch

Points-to-token conversion mechanics remain undisclosed

Without confirmed mechanics, it is unclear whether conversion will be proportional, time-weighted, or tiered. Each path carries different Sybil, concentration, and gaming risks that could affect early trading dynamics.

Vesting and unlock schedule for remaining 75% not detailed

The absence of a published vesting cadence limits visibility into future supply. Large cliffs or rapid emissions could increase dilution and impact pricing, while smoother unlocks could mitigate shocks.
